The first model of an atom was given by

A

N Bohr

B

E Goldstein

C

Rutherford

D

JJ Thomson

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

The first model of an atom was given by JJ Thomson. According to him, an atom consists of a sphere of positive charge with negatively charged electrons embedded in it.
